## Artifact Signing — SDK Parity Notes (Weekly Sync)

Kestrel SDK for Android reached parity with the Swift client this sprint: offline queueing, batched telemetry, and retry semantics now match. Both SDKs ship as signed artifacts from the same pipeline. Remaining gap: background sync throttling, targeted next sprint. Verify both release bundles before tagging. Both artifacts validate against the shared signing key below.

signing key of kawig-fafog = bky19_6Fypv1qws7J8qJtaYjX

### Step 4: Wire up the scanner

Before your plugin can publish checks, it needs to talk to Squatwatch, our typo-squatting package scanner. It polls the Lintbarrow registry mirror every ten minutes and flags lookalike names, so don't hammer it with extra requests — batch your lookups where you can. Set SQUATWATCH_POLL_INTERVAL if you need something slower. The scanner rejects anonymous calls outright, so you'll need credentials in your env file. Right below this, append the scanner API token.

vault entry, bagef-hafop: RELAY_SECRET3=a63

Hi Dara,

Since you're joining the rotation this week, a heads-up: we're replacing Grindstone, our homegrown job queue, with Relayline. The review branch is open and I'd like your eyes on the retry semantics in particular — Grindstone silently dropped jobs after three failures, and Relayline doesn't, so downstream consumers may see duplicates. Cutover is staged per-tenant, so on-call impact should be minimal, but alerts may look unfamiliar. The migration plan, rollback steps, and tenant schedule are documented here.

wiki page, tajef-kadup: https://sentry.paliqgrid.local/settings/merge_requests/job/browse/view/projects/projects/950c02057f35fcefa1b8dd31

Changelog: Queuepilot autoscaler defaults changed in 3.2. Scale-up now triggers at 500 queued items instead of 1000; scale-down cooldown doubled to 10 minutes to stop flapping. Max replica cap raised from 8 to 16 — watch cost dashboards after rollout. Burst mode is now on by default for all tiers. Existing overrides are preserved; only unset values pick up the new defaults. Flagging for release notes since customers on the Fernway plan will see faster scaling. The full set of new default configuration values follows.

service settings:
ralael:
  pin: 7453
  tenant: zorath
  seal: seal_087806e4
  metrics_host: metrics.ralael.paliqworks.example
  standby_team: fraath
  escalation: praok-istiel
  nonce: 10e083